Hit Winchester Lake in Chandler this morning. Kind of a funny day. All my normal spots were a bust and none of my regular lures worked. Couldn't buy a bump on a kastmaster or a super duper. Finally saw a trout swirl and it was really close to the bank. Got me to thinking maybe I was fishing too far out. Tied on a #6 wire panfish hook and put some of my favorite bait (Pautzke's FireBalls) and tossed it out completely weightless. Just the hook and salmon eggs. That was the ticket. Took less than 30 seconds to hook the first one and then steady action. Kept 5. Longest about 11 inches and all the rest between 9 and 10 inches. I was wondering what to serve the charming Mrs. Chief for supper. I believe that question has been answered. Cheers Y'all!

I have had a few times that I would not get one bite on any bait I was using including lures. This happens only after the truck dumps the fish. I had to fish a couple of hours till the bite turned on. I think once the fish settle in they get aggressive and the bite gets better. I have been having a lot better results fishing the day after the stockings. Just my two cents. Side Note: I have watched many a fly angler change out flies a lot until they find the one the fish wants. Once the trout turn on they usually will bite on just about anything. There will be times they will only bite certain baits.
